what are some minerals that can be found in the Canadian shield? gold, iron ore,copper, or all of the above

All of the above minerals can be found in the Canadian Shield. The Canadian Shield is known for its abundance of mineral resources, including gold, iron ore, and copper. It is a geologically rich region and also contains other minerals such as nickel, zinc, uranium, silver, and platinum group metals.

The Canadian Shield is one of the world's largest mineral regions and is known for its significant mineral deposits. Gold is found in various regions, including Ontario, Quebec, and Manitoba. Iron ore is also abundant in the Canadian Shield, particularly in areas such as Labrador and Quebec. Copper deposits are found in several provinces, including Ontario, Quebec, and British Columbia.
